> OK - well it is still a problem here.
> 
> I removed DEV0300 completely.
> Installed 2.4 RC2 downloaded today.
> 
> Same problem
> 
> If I open a database file as the very first document and an embedded 
> form then no events actually fire.
> If I save the embedded form to an ODT file then all works fine.
> 
> If I take OpenOffice.org completely out of memory, open the ODT file - 
> everthing works.
> Then open the Base file, then all the embedded forms work as expected.
> 
> Close Openoffice.org completely again
> Open the database file first - then none of the embedded forms work 
> correctly.
> Open the odt file once, then all the embedded forms work.

For the record ....

Some of your descriptions were a little imprecise :) in that you did not
say *how* you opened the DB docs in the various scenarios.

A bug which has meanwhile been submitted and fixed (for both the 2.4 and
the 3.0 branch) was that DB docs opened *from within the 'New Database'
wizard* silently disabled macro execution. It does not matter for this
how you start this wizard.

If this is also the common denominator in your scenarios - macros don't
work when you open the file from the wizard, and do work when the file
is opened from elsewhere -, then this issue should be fixed in RC3
respectively DEV300m2 (or m3).
